ByteDance Lays Off Hundreds After China’s Tutoring Crackdown

New rules from the Chinese government are resulting in service providers such as Bytedance to cut its workforce and change its model..

"China’s government last month enacted its harshest ever curbs on the $100 billion after-school tutoring industry, banning private firms teaching school subjects to kids from earning profits and raising capital. Companies were also not permitted to hire foreigners outside the country as teachers or teach school curricula to children under six -- rules that directly hit ByteDance’s GoGoKid and Guagua Long platforms. The curbs sparked a sell-off that wiped out more than $1 trillion of value from Chinese equities, as investors weighed the extent to which Beijing would go to rein in its vast internet industry."
